Everything You Need to Know About Monocrystalline Solar Panels

Monocrystalline solar panels are named as such because the photovoltaic wafers inside the panel are created from a single piece of silicone. To do this, the silicone undergoes an energy-intensive – and costly – manufacturing process called the "Czochralski method." Invented in 1916 by Jan Czochralski.

Are frameless bifacial solar panels better?

Bifacial modules are manufactured in many designs, many of which don’t have aluminum frames. Frameless bifacial solar panels are considered more aesthetically pleasing by many. The active surface on the rear side means that bifacial solar panels perform better in diffuse light, such as the overcast weather.

Do bifacial solar panels produce more energy?

Unlike monofacial solar panel systems that are placed in racks parallel to a surface such as a rooftop, bifacials produce more energy when they are angled off of the roof or ground at varying degrees. How much do bifacial solar panels cost?

The average cost range to install bifacial solar panels in the US is $6,000 to $12,000. According to Fixr, most people pay around $8,000 for 10 bifacial solar panels in a porch cover configuration. If you’re looking to mount 10 bifacial panels around the edge of your home, that will cost you around $5,000.
